Laminated metal sheet
摘要:
A process for producing by simultaneous lamination a polymer/metal/polymer laminate, which process comprises (i) simultaneously laminating to each of the major surfaces of a metal sheet a composite polyester film (A) comprising an inner layer (A1) of a substantially non-crystalline linear polyester having a softening point (Ts-A1) below 200° C. and a melting point (Tm-A1) above 150° C. and below 250° C. and an outer layer (A2) of a biaxially oriented linear polyester having a crystallinity greater than 30% and having a melting point (Tm-A2) above 250° C., the metal sheet having been heated to a temperature T 1 above the softening point (Ts-A1), preferably above the melting point (Tm-A1), of the polyester of inner layer (A1) thereby to cause softening, preferably melting, of the inner layers (A1) and adhesion thereof to the metal sheet, but below the temperature (Tm-A2) at which the outer surface of the outer layer (A2) will melt when in contact with the metal strip at temperature T 1 , and (ii) re-heating the resultant laminate to a temperature T 2 sufficient to cause the polymer films (A1) to interact with and become bound to the respective surface of the metal sheet, but such that the outer surface of the outer layer (A2) remains below temperature (Tm-A2). The laminates formed in accordance with the present invention are useful for forming into containers or various components thereof.
